--- name: text-formatter-config-new group: api category: config update-time: 20260613 description: Construct a TextFormatterConfig value for config-driven text formatting. key-word: - formatter - config - constructor - public --- ## Text-formatter-config-new Construct a `TextFormatterConfig` value for config-driven text formatting. This constructor stores text formatting options as serializable data that can later be converted into a runtime `TextFormatter`. ### Interface ```moonbit pub fn TextFormatterConfig::new( show_timestamp~ : Bool = true, show_level~ : Bool = true, show_target~ : Bool = true, show_fields~ : Bool = true, separator~ : String = " ", field_separator~ : String = " ", template~ : String = "", color_mode~ : ColorMode = ColorMode::Never, color_support~ : ColorSupport = ColorSupport::TrueColor, style_markup~ : StyleMarkupMode = StyleMarkupMode::Full, target_style_markup~ : StyleMarkupMode = StyleMarkupMode::Disabled, fields_style_markup~ : StyleMarkupMode = StyleMarkupMode::Disabled, style_tags~ : Map[String, TextStyle] = {}, ) -> TextFormatterConfig { ``` #### input - `show_timestamp : Bool` - Whether formatted text should include timestamps. - `show_level : Bool` - Whether formatted text should include the record level. - `show_target : Bool` - Whether formatted text should include the record target. - `show_fields : Bool` - Whether formatted text should include structured fields. - `separator : String` - Separator used between the main rendered parts. - `field_separator : String` - Separator used between rendered fields. - `template : String` - Optional text template used by the runtime formatter. - `color_mode : ColorMode` - Color-emission policy for the runtime formatter. - `color_support : ColorSupport` - Color capability level used when color is enabled. - `style_markup : StyleMarkupMode` - Markup handling for the main formatted output. - `target_style_markup : StyleMarkupMode` - Markup handling for the rendered target field. - `fields_style_markup : StyleMarkupMode` - Markup handling for rendered field values. - `style_tags : Map[String, TextStyle]` - Local tag definitions stored as plain config data. #### output - `TextFormatterConfig` - Config object that can later be serialized or converted to a runtime formatter. ### Explanation Detailed rules explaining key parameters and behaviors - The constructor stores the supplied formatting options directly as config data. - Default values match the normal config-oriented text formatting defaults, including `color_mode=ColorMode::Never` and markup settings for full main-output markup with disabled target and field markup. - `style_tags` are stored as concrete `TextStyle` values instead of a runtime registry. - This constructor is the main typed entry point for formatter config used by `SinkConfig`, `LoggerConfig`, and JSON parse/stringify workflows. ### How to Use Here are some specific examples provided. #### When Need Config-built Text Output When text formatting should be configured rather than hard-coded: ```moonbit let formatter = TextFormatterConfig::new( show_timestamp=false, template="[{level}] {message}", color_mode=ColorMode::Always, ) ``` In this example, formatter settings are stored as config rather than a runtime-only formatter. #### When Embed Formatter Config In Sink Config When a text-rendering policy should be part of a larger sink definition: ```moonbit let sink = SinkConfig::new( kind=SinkKind::TextConsole, text_formatter=TextFormatterConfig::new(show_target=false), ) ``` In this example, formatter config becomes one field in a broader sink configuration object. ### Error Case e.g.: - If `template` is empty, later runtime formatting falls back to the normal part-assembly path. - If `style_tags` is empty, no local formatter tag registry is created when converting to a runtime formatter. ### Notes 1. Prefer this constructor when formatter behavior must be stored, parsed, or serialized. 2. Prefer `text_formatter(...)` when writing direct runtime code without config objects.
